- The site reportedly launched on Mother’s Day (May 10, 2026) as a federal resource hub for new and pregnant women, with sections covering breastfeeding, mental health, nutrition, adoption, and links to pregnancy centers. Several outlets highlighted this development as part of the administration’s family-support agenda.[2][3][5]
- Coverage also noted associated policy moves, including discussions around fertility benefits and related healthcare options outside standard plans, tied to the moms.gov rollout.[4][2]
- Some reflections and critical takes point to potential ties between moms.gov resources and pregnancy-center referrals, a topic that has drawn commentary from various outlets.[3][6]

The US Department of Health and Human Services launched moms.gov on Mother’s Day, giving new and expecting mothers a federal website that offers guidance and information to support their health and their families. The site also links to local pregnancy centers, nutritional guidance and tools to set …
